Description
Seaside High School is seeking a team-oriented professional who will assist in administering the track and field program in collaboration with the Head Coach and under the direction of the Athletic Director. Responsibilities will include coaching and providing direction to student athletes so that they might achieve a high level of skill as well as an appreciation for discipline, sportsmanship and teamwork; additional duties as may be assigned. QUALIFICATIONS:
- Track and Field experience.
- High school diploma or equivalent.
- Criminal history clearance (background check and HB 2062).
- CPR and First Aid certified.
- NFHS Coaching Education certified.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Instructs and demonstrates skill sets and techniques necessary for individual and team achievement.
- Plans and sets-up activities, practices and contests as assigned by the head coach.
- Develops appropriate training programs and practice schedules when assigned by the head coach.
- Ensures that proper storage, maintenance and inventory of all athletic equipment and uniforms is adhered to.
- Travels and supervises student athletes on the team bus both to and from contests.
- Dresses in a professional manner during contests and public functions.
- Adheres to all financial policies of the District in regard to collection and disbursement of money, expenses, and receipts.
- Makes recommendations regarding the purchase of uniforms, equipment and supplies to the head coach.
- Enforces discipline policies and emphasizes sportsmanship and healthy lifestyles.
- Supervises students in locker rooms at home and away contests and ensures appropriate behavior.
- Ensures that appropriate rules and regulations regarding the conduct and eligibility of athletic activities and athletes are explained and followed.
- Maintains a safe environment and facilities for student athletes at all times.
